What the Research Actually Shows

I've coached enough clients through supplement decision paralysis to know the marketing noise usually drowns out the actual science. Here's the honest version: whey protein is a complete protein containing all nine essential amino acids, with a particularly high concentration of leucine — the amino acid most directly tied to triggering muscle protein synthesis. That combination of completeness and fast absorption is genuinely why it's remained the benchmark for so long.

Plant-based blends, particularly those combining pea and rice protein, have closed much of that gap in recent years through smarter formulation — combining sources with complementary amino acid profiles to approximate a complete protein. Research suggests that when dosed roughly 20-30% higher than an equivalent whey serving, plant blends can produce comparable muscle protein synthesis results.

Whey vs. Plant Protein: Side-by-Side Comparison

Factor Whey Protein Plant-Based Protein
Amino Acid Profile Complete on its own Complete only in blends (pea + rice, etc.)
Leucine Content Higher Lower, unless specifically fortified
Absorption Speed Fast Slightly slower
Dairy/Lactose Contains dairy-derived compounds Naturally dairy-free
Digestive Tolerance Can cause bloating in dairy-sensitive individuals Generally gentler on digestion
Environmental Impact Higher Lower (roughly 3-4x less impact)
Taste/Mixability Generally smoother, more neutral Improved significantly, but can be grainier

⚠️ Common Mistake: Assuming a milk allergy and lactose intolerance are the same thing when choosing whey. A milk allergy is an immune reaction to milk proteins and can trigger a genuine allergic response even with whey isolate; lactose intolerance is a digestive issue with dairy sugar. Whey isolate is typically very low in lactose, but it still contains the milk proteins that trigger true allergies.


How to Choose: Step-by-Step

Step 1: Identify your primary goal. Muscle building and fast post-workout recovery lean toward whey; digestive comfort, dairy-free needs, or sustainability priorities lean toward plant-based.

Step 2: Consider your digestive tolerance. If you've experienced bloating or discomfort with dairy products generally, a plant-based option is worth trying first.

Step 3: Check the label for completeness. For plant-based options, confirm it's a blend (not a single protein source) with a complete or near-complete amino acid profile.

Step 4: Factor in total daily protein. Research consistently shows that hitting your overall daily protein target matters more than the specific source — the difference between whey and a well-formulated plant blend is smaller than most marketing suggests.

Step 5: Choose the one you'll actually use consistently. Taste, mixability, and digestive comfort all affect whether you'll stick with a supplement long-term — the "best" protein powder is ultimately the one you'll take regularly.

Frequently Asked Questions

Is whey protein really better for building muscle than plant protein? Whey has a genuine edge due to faster absorption and higher leucine content, but well-formulated plant blends dosed slightly higher can produce comparable muscle protein synthesis results.

Can I use plant protein if I'm not vegan or vegetarian? Yes — plant protein isn't exclusive to vegans or vegetarians. Many people choose it for digestive comfort, dairy sensitivity, or environmental reasons regardless of their overall diet pattern.

Why does whey protein sometimes cause bloating? This is often related to lactose content or a mild dairy sensitivity, even in isolate forms that contain minimal lactose. If this happens consistently, a plant-based option is worth trying.

Is one plant protein source (like just pea protein) as good as a blend? Single plant sources typically have an incomplete amino acid profile on their own. Blends combining pea and rice (or similar complementary sources) more closely approximate a complete protein.

How much protein do I actually need daily? This varies by individual factors like body weight, activity level, and goals — a registered dietitian or doctor can help determine a target that's right for you.

Does the environmental impact difference actually matter that much? Research suggests plant-based protein production generally has a meaningfully lower environmental footprint than whey, though the exact difference varies by specific production methods and sourcing.

Can I switch between whey and plant protein without issues? Yes — many people rotate between the two based on what's available, on sale, or simply for variety, without any notable downside.
